The State Council on Monday ordered the government to lift the "general and absolute" ban on assembly in places of worship, put in place as part of the state of health emergency, because of its "disproportionate nature "

Seized in summary proceedings by several associations and individual applicants, the highest administrative court considered in an order that this prohibition "seriously and manifestly unlawfully infringes" freedom of religion and enjoins the government to lift it "within eight days".
